I went down into the engine space to do some maintanance and cleanup, and noticed that my boat uses 4, six-volt, wired into 2 12-volt banks. these are used both for starting and house. Is this normal? They are all deep cycle, and everything starts fine. (both engines)
The battery switches in the panel have a Starboard and Port switch, so I can support 4 batteries if desired
Would it make sense to replace them with 4 dual purpose 12 volt batteries when their time is up? or is this a good configuration?
